Weird but true 15 facts about animals! ( Part 2)

1. Fleas can jump 350 times its body length.

2. Hummingbirds are the only birds that can fly backwards.

3. Crocodiles cannot stick their tongue out.

4. Starfish do not have a brain.

5. Slugs have 4 noses.

6. Only female mosquitoes bite.

7. Polar bear skin is black!

8. A newborn kangaroo is the size of a lima bean.

9. There are over 470 million dogs in the world. That’s 1 dog for every 16 people!

10. An ostrich’s eyes are bigger than its brain.

11.Dragonflies can see in all directions at the same time.

12. Sharks lay the biggest eggs in the world.

13. Cheetahs only need to drink once every three to four days.

14. Male rhinos are called bulls, and female elephants are called cows.

15. A tiger’s roar can be heard as far as 3 kilometers (2 miles) away.
